GROWING UP ON THE CURRAGH

by Patricia O'Sullivan

Published by Original Writing Ltd. 1st. 2011

Very good condition in a very good dustwrapper. Memories of childhood in the Curragh Military Camp (Ireland) before and during the Second World War. Blue boards, gilt title to spine. Colour and b/w photos.

Spine and corners bumped, small dent to top edge of rear cover. Contents clean. Dustwrapper is slightly edge creased and rubbed.
